当前位置:首页 > TAG信息列表 > rocketmq控制台的使用rocketmq扩容怎么保证消息顺序性?介绍

rocketmq控制台的使用rocketmq扩容怎么保证消息顺序性?介绍

rocketmq控制台的使用 rocketmq扩容怎么保证消息顺序性?

rocketmq扩容怎么保证消息顺序性?

生产者中把orderid接受取模,把同一模的数据放到messagequeue里面,消费者消费同一个messagequeue,只要消费者这边活动有序消费,那就是可以可以保证数据被顺序消费。

消息队列是怎么实现的,能给出思路?

我想你的问题是想问“要如何自己电脑设计”一套消息队列框架,对吗?

rocketmq控制台的使用 rocketmq扩容怎么保证消息顺序性?

现实中也有了很多再朝完全不同系统的消息队列软件,长大成熟的消息队列如kafka,rocketmq等。其实现语言也多种多样,你也可以从github之类的地方获得这些软件来去学习和在用。

而自己电脑设计一套消息队列,是因为面对相同的应用场景,其要求是不一样的,也没也能适用所有场景的消息队列。而下面我简单啊讲下一个其它的、稍微地完备的消息队列框架估计怎么设计哪些东西,通常可以介绍下基本都功能,思想和设计。希望能帮到你。

消息队列主要是目的是系统解耦,先讲讲设计上要确定哪些。

1、一个比较好求下载的消息队列要考虑100元以内功能(不全部列表)

消息收与发机制、消息剥落如何处理、、消息不持久化、消息可信投递(最起码绝对的保证三次投递,这些再重复一遍投递的处理)、topic支持什么(仅有或多topic)、多消费者投递(不同topic消息)、投递溯回、集群和负载均衡等性能设计、事务支持、监控和告警等能维护功能

大概有这些吧。

以上是设计必须判断的东东。

再简单说说基于要确定什么。

2、实现方法的话,主要注意从协议、转储、消费简单的说说。

?

协议:这个发动了攻击了很多内容。简单啊说那是现在高速公路通行的是用rpc框架实现通信。依靠prc框架能解决负载均衡,服务发现,协议化,序列化等问题。rpc框架你这个可以百度打听一下下。

消息简单的方法topic序列化并组织到存储管道中,管道维护一个锁,获得锁的消费者查询并我得到自己的消息项。

存储:存储管道一般会确立在内存、文件系统(本地或分布式)、数据库(关系、非关系男女皆)。这两种依据什么具体怎么样选用。.例如:需要速度,不要深度则判断内存,是需要可信就选数据库,等等。

?

消费关系:消息投递到消费者就像需要广播或单播,最常见的使用场景是组内单播,组间广播,对如一个集群内也可以不使用是一样的的群组来注册订阅。正常情况还要辅助系统指导程序维护消费订阅关系,在消费关系突然发生变化时发出通知。

?

别外不需要特别考虑到的东西也有:消息的靠谱经过,再确认与重发,序列号角点等等。这些几句话说不上来,有时间你可以在回复中提问,我具体知道回答。

消息消费者队列消费框架


嘉丽号 蓝奏号

  • 关注微信关注微信

猜你喜欢

热门标签

苹果手机自动切换深色模式怎么关闭 图书资源最多的阅读软件 苹果手机怎样恢复通讯录中的联系人 飞卢小说怎么进入阅读模式介绍 中国联通网上营业厅官网登录手机 iphone怎么手动更改精选照片 电脑为什么不能建立家庭组介绍 红包群诈骗套路 空白页怎么删除掉 计算器各个键名称大全 华为p20多少钱 微视直播怎么连麦 抖音解除不感兴趣怎么设置 手机端怎么把预售修改成正常销售手机端预售修改为正常销售介绍 表格怎么把字母小写变大写imac键盘怎么切换大写? 去不掉怎么办?介绍 淘宝618红包签到入口淘宝搜索有什么隐藏福利? windowsxp系统工具有哪些XP的电脑系统用什么杀毒软件好?介绍 word文档怎么设置自动编号word中编制选择题如何自动编号? excel怎么将单元格区域整体下移excel怎么把两个内容相互换位置?介绍 大学寝室无线wifi大学宿舍怎么安装无线网络? 华为nova9pro是5g手机吗 可以做什么生意?介绍 淘宝双十一数据分析报告 怎么开启qq群聊查看历史聊天记录QQ系统消息可以在哪找到?介绍 手机里删除的照片怎么找回 小米10s手机美颜功能设置小米11青春版的美颜有哪些功能?介绍 qq缩略图怎么恢复原图删除缩略图有什么影响? 微信绑定话费代扣后付费什么意思微信表情花钱的是花话费还是微信钱包的? 不用u盘电脑安装win8win10怎么不用u盘进入pe?介绍

微信公众号